I was born and raised in the San Francisco Bay Area. I was surrounded by music at an early age I started playing the violin in elementary school and continue throughout my life. I went to Skyline High School, U.C. Davis, U.C. Berkeley, Stanford and Emory University. I studied Music (Violin, Viola, Cello, Bass & Piano) and Dance (Ballet, Modern,Jazz & African) in School. I grew up surrounded by alot of bay area talent such as Sly and the Family Stone,Larry Graham,The Whispers~Bands were always playing in my neighborhood~It was not surprising to run into Larry Graham or the Whispers or some of our other famous Bay Area talents on the way to school or just out for an evening of fun.

The Violin - the sweet old Amati! - the divine Stradivarius! Played on by ancient MAESTROS until the bow-hand lost its power and the flying fingers stiffened. Bequeathed to the passionate, young enthusiast, who made it whisper his hidden love, and cry his inarticulate longings, and scream his untold agonies, and wail his monotonous despair. Passed from his dying hand to the cold VIRTUOSO, who let it slumber in its case for a generation, till, when his hoard was broken up, it came forth once more and rode the stormy symphonies of royal orchestras, beneath the rushing bow of their lord and leader. Into lonely prisons with improvident artists; into convents from which arose, day and night, the holy hymns with which its tones were blended; and back again to orgies in which it learned to howl and laugh as if a legion of devils were shut up in it; then again to the gentle DILETTANTE who calmed it down with easy melodies until it answered him softly as in the days of the old MAESTROS. And so given into our hands, its pores all full of music; stained, like the meerschaum, through and through, with the concentrated hue and sweetness of all the harmonies which have kindled and faded on its strings.
Oliver Wendell Holmes
